SUMMARY: These special conditions are issued for Embraer Model EMB-545 
and EMB-550 airplanes. These airplanes will have a novel or unusual 
design feature associated with a seat configuration of side-facing 
seats positioned forward of aft-facing seats, and with a structural 
armrest between the side-facing and aft-facing seats. The applicable 
airworthiness regulations do not contain adequate or appropriate safety 
standards for this design feature. These special conditions contain the 
additional safety standards that the Administrator considers necessary 
to establish a level of safety equivalent to that established by the 
existing airworthiness standards.

Background

    On October 14, 2010, Embraer S.A. applied for an amendment to type 
certificate no. TC00062IB to include the new Embraer Model EMB-545 
airplane. These special conditions allow installation of side-facing 
seats forward of aft-facing seats in Embraer Model EMB-545 and EMB-550 
airplanes.
    The Embraer Model EMB-545 airplane is a derivative of the Model 
EMB-550 airplane currently approved under type certificate no. 
TC00062IB. As compared to the Model EMB-550, the Model EMB-545 fuselage 
is one meter shorter. The Model EMB-545 airplane is designed for an 
eight-passenger configuration and a maximum of nine passengers 
(including lavatory seat).

Novel or Unusual Design Features

    Embraer Model EMB-545 and EMB-550 airplanes will incorporate the 
following novel or unusual design feature: Side-facing seats installed 
forward of aft-facing seats.

Discussion

    This issuance of special conditions for side-facing seats installed 
forward of aft-facing seats requires dynamic seat testing. Such tests 
are required of all applicants who plan to install side-facing and 
oblique seating in passenger airplanes.

[[Page 67625]]

[GRAPHIC] [TIFF OMITTED] TR03NO15.244

    The intent of the dynamic seat testing is to evaluate airplane 
seats, restraints, and related interior systems to demonstrate their 
structural strength and their ability to protect an occupant from 
serious injuries in a survivable crash. The current regulations (14 CFR 
25.561, 25.562, and 25.785) address occupant-injury protection for 
forward- and aft-facing seats. The FAA has issued special conditions 
no. 25-495-SC for Embraer Model EMB-545 and EMB-550 airplanes to 
address the additional occupant-injury protection concerns raised by 
for side-facing seats. However, the aft occupant of the side-facing 
seat (see Figure 1 in these special conditions) may interact with the 
aft-facing seat, a scenario that the regulations do not specifically 
address.
    The aft-facing seat back could deform during the dynamic-test 
event, and could contact the occupant in the aft side-facing seat. The 
point that the seat back contacts the occupant could be in an area of 
the body that has no defined, acceptable, injury-evaluation method, 
such as the shoulder. This type of contact is addressed in the above-
mentioned side-facing-seat special conditions, which prohibit body-to-
body contact.
    The applicant proposed installing a structural armrest between the 
side-facing seat and the aft-facing seat to help prevent contact 
between the aft-facing seat and the aft occupant of the side-facing 
seat. The FAA believes that this contact would be likely to occur if 
the structural armrest failed to perform as intended in an emergency 
landing. Therefore, the purpose of these special conditions is to 
define the specific structural requirements of the proposed structural 
armrest, and the additional requirements necessary to protect the 
seated occupant from both the side-facing seat and the adjacent aft-
facing seat.
    These special conditions contain the additional safety standards 
that the Administrator considers necessary to establish a level of 
safety equivalent to that established by the existing airworthiness 
standards.

The Special Conditions

    Accordingly, pursuant to the authority delegated to me by the 
Administrator, the following special conditions are issued as part of 
the type certification basis for Embraer Model EMB-545 and EMB-550 
airplanes with side-facing seats installed forward of aft-facing seats.
    The applicant must propose a certification strategy for the 
structural armrest. This strategy must address the structural integrity 
of the structural armrest, and occupant protection, after a survivable 
crash. The strategy must define how the applicant will ensure that the 
installation, when deformed due to the application of static, dynamic, 
and interaction (with aft-facing seat) loads, and while complying with 
the applicable 14 CFR 25.561 and 25.562 requirements:
    1. The proposed structural armrest will not touch the side-facing 
seat's aft occupant, and the occupant will not act as an ``human 
cushion;''
    2. The backrest of the aft-facing seat will not touch the side-
facing seat's aft occupant;
    3. The proposed structural armrest will not impose loads to the 
side-facing seat structure, and;
    4. The seat back of the aft-facing seat will not, as a result of 
contact with the structural armrest, result in damage or deformation of 
the seat back that could be injurious to the occupant of the aft-facing 
seat.
    In addition, the applicant must:
    1. Test the structural armrest with pitch and roll of the seat 
track to ensure that the armrest continues to protect the occupant of 
the side-facing seat.
    2. Conduct at least two 16G forward-structural tests with the 
combination of the side-facing seat, structural armrest, and the aft-
facing seat. For these tests, the applicant must account for all 
structural requirements and post-test conditions.
    3. Document any load sharing between the side-facing seat, 
structural armrest, and the aft-facing seat.

[[Page 67626]]

    4. Address the worst-case floor deformation that:
    a. Produces the maximum load into the structural armrest. This 
includes the load caused by the floor deformation and the load from the 
aft-facing seat back.
    b. allows the aft-facing seat back the most forward dynamic 
deformation in the area of the side-facing seat's aft occupant. No 
contact between the aft-facing seat and the side-facing seat aft 
occupant is acceptable.
